Abstract
Bendroflumethiazide (BFT), 10 mg, was given orally to 8 subjects after fasting overnight and together with a meal. Concentrations of the diuretic in plasma and urine were determined by GLC. As judged by AUC.infin. [area under the plasma concentration time curve] and urinary recovery of BFT, the bioavailability of the diuretic was not influenced by concomitant intake of a meal.Keywords
